Transaction 143772d3ba8293dc8d8c0e97e54ccc320eb5521d3ca8ea613ae1b2b76d14011b

2 Input
2 Outputs
  • 143772d3ba8293dc8d8c0e97e54ccc320eb5521d3ca8ea613ae1b2b76d14011b:0
  • value  44386756
    address  1HUq5VFMJCVrEHRBvAgoetG8hniSVc5m3R
  • 143772d3ba8293dc8d8c0e97e54ccc320eb5521d3ca8ea613ae1b2b76d14011b:1
  • value  80000000
    address  17fz9ViBejKETJPaEnBsSLE6YNivnKjQDW